What Is Server Monitoring Tools Software?
Imagine your website or app as a big machine that needs to run smoothly all the time. Now, just like a doctor checks your health, a server monitoring tool keeps an eye on your server’s health, making sure everything is working fine.
It watches things like speed, uptime, memory use, and if something goes wrong (like your website crashing or slowing down), it immediately alerts you so you can fix it before your visitors even notice.
These tools come with amazing features like real-time tracking, instant alerts, automatic troubleshooting, and detailed performance reports.
For example, if your website suddenly becomes slow, this tool will quickly tell you why it happened, maybe too many people visited at once or a software update caused an error.

7. Nagios
Nagios Core is a powerful, best server monitoring engine designed to give complete visibility into IT infrastructure, including servers, network devices, applications, and services. It features built-in dashboards, notifications, and reporting tools (through the Nagios Core Services Platform) and comes equipped with a lot of ready-to-use plugins such as checkping, checkmemory, checklinux, and many others.
It enables cross-platform monitoring (Linux, Windows, Unix) using both agent-based and agentless techniques, allows you to design custom checks, offers a detailed and interactive dashboard, and supports expansion through community-developed addons, all managed from a centralized console.
Key Specifications
- Extensive Monitoring through Plugin System: It provides nearly 50 official plugins (and thousands from the community) that allow comprehensive tracking of host performance, network services, and custom applications using a single interface.
- Adaptable APIs / Event Broker Connectivity: Its robust APIs and Event Broker framework make it possible to connect with external solutions, build custom event handlers, and export data into other management tools.
- Scalable Design with Worker Processes: The latest versions incorporate lightweight worker processes that handle distributed check execution, enabling Nagios to effectively monitor large-scale deployments.
- Performance Reports & Future Planning: It produces detailed uptime summaries, alert logs, and performance charts, helping teams anticipate resource requirements and plan infrastructure upgrades.

11. Prometheus
Now lastly, we’ve named Prometheus, a cloud-native, best server monitoring and alerting platform! It works by gathering numerical performance data from your applications, saving them as time-based records, and enabling you to query and trigger alerts from that information.
It employs a dimensional data structure, offering strong organization and adaptability. Its visualization and dashboarding are interactive, allowing easy filtering through labels. Alerts are created using the same query syntax (PromQL), while notifications are handled by a separate component called Alertmanager.
Key Specifications
- Multi-dimensional data system: Each metric includes labels in key pairs, letting you to categorize and filter insights by types such as server name or geographic area for deeper analytics.
- PromQL query syntax: A specialized querying system for analyzing performance trends over time. You can compute totals, averages, variations or make comparisons across environments.
- Independent monitoring nodes: Every Prometheus event operates without the need for external databases, increasing reliability and simplicity.
- Dynamic service detection & exporters: It can automatically locate services to track (like in Kubernetes) and extend data gathering using various exporters for applications and databases.

Things to consider when choosing the best server monitoring tools
If you ask someone to pick one item from a big list of options, they’ll probably get confused and the same goes for choosing a server monitoring tool!
With so many great tools available, it can be tricky to decide which one suits your needs best. But don’t worry, we’ve got your back! Just keep the following five important points in mind before picking the best option for your business.
- Ease of Use – The tool should be simple to set up and easy to understand, even if you’re not very technical. A clean, user-friendly dashboard makes it easier to monitor everything without getting lost in confusing data.
- Real-Time Alerts – It should immediately notify you when something goes wrong. Quick alerts mean you can fix issues before they impact your users or business.
- Automation – A perfect tool should automatically handle small issues like restarting services or balancing loads. This saves time and keeps your server stable.
- Integration Capabilities – It should easily connect with your other tools like Slack or email systems, so your team can collaborate and respond faster.
- Detailed Reporting – The tool must provide clear, detailed reports about your server’s health and performance. These insights help you plan better and prevent future issues.
